Perfect Square
286991848654234555817112601096659732521182785840126961 is a perfect square (535716201597669207375626969 × 535716201597669207375626969)
286991848654234555817112601096659732521182785840126961 is a perfect square (535716201597669207375626969 × 535716201597669207375626969)
286991848654234555817112601096659732521182785840126961 is odd
Previous odd number is 286991848654234555817112601096659732521182785840126959
Next odd number is 286991848654234555817112601096659732521182785840126963
1011111111000011111100101010011001010111111001100000010111000001100010010100100110011100110101010010001000111110110011010011101110010001010011100100111100110111001001101111110001
23637888802610057708029807392158088201005451683466186325256828219918819971670490045705257891209103670520042058230157931927058725269790044120449014385164406441681
82364321193975072826847444850849030121284280763871606033618394306245533622142752048544548280946080599095521
137703745231277140270142244634652210766323562123447467115761